Step1: Design

- Start by creating your design in Canva
- Save your file as a PNG and bring it into XCS.
- You will need to create an offset for each sticker piece
- Select the design
- Click on offset and create an offset to your liking and click confirm.
- Select both the outline and design and group them together.
- Repeat these steps for each sticker
- Next you will need to create the actual sticker sheet.
- Create a box (for this design I used a 3x5 but depending on how large or small you want you stickers you can size up or down)
- Next arrange and size your stickers inside of the rectangle box.
- Click the rectangle box and assign it a different color come the sticker offset. This will be helpful later when you need assign to different cut settings.
- If you added any text in XCS to your design you will need to create a mask
- You will need to find a color swatch on a search engine by searching the color name. Copy the photo and paste into XCS
- Select both the text and color swatch and click Create Mask up at the top
- Move the color swatch behind the text and click Done
- Now its ready to print!

Step2: Laser

- Change your process to inkjet printing found on the top toolbar
- Place your stick mat down inside the machine long with your sticker paper on top
- Print you project
- Once done, change the process to blade cut
- The big rectangle box will need different cut settings than the offsets because we want this cut to cut all the way through.
- I used a glossy printable vinyl sticker paper and the settings that worked for me 120/60/2.
- The offset don't need to be cut through just need to be cut for peeling.
- The settings 80/80/1 worked well for this.

Step3: Done

- After you blade cut your project it is done! You can now take it off the sticky mat and use your new stickers!
